Each holiday season, familiar traditions become anchors of stability for communities—and in Gulfton, the annual HPD Toy Giveaway has become one of those cherished moments families look forward to year after year. This December, the event returned once again with an overwhelming show of community support, preparation, and partnership, reinforcing the Gulfton Management District’s ongoing commitment to safety, trust, and positive engagement between residents and law enforcement.
The event was hosted at the Gulfton Management District storefront, which in the days leading up to the giveaway was transformed into a festive winter wonderland. What was once an office space became a warm and welcoming environment filled with holiday décor, toys, and excitement. Special recognition goes to the HPD officers funded through extra jobs who volunteered their time to help decorate the space, demonstrating that their commitment to the community goes well beyond their assigned duties.
From the early morning hours, families began lining up in anticipation. This was a registered, pre-event process to ensure that Gulfton residents—particularly apartment tenants within the district—were the primary beneficiaries. This intentional structure reflects the district’s focus on serving its assessment payers, many of whom are apartment property owners whose residents represent a diverse population of working families, immigrants, refugees, and underserved households.
Every child who attended was invited inside the office to select multiple toys, creating an experience rooted in dignity, choice, and joy. Rather than a simple distribution, the event encouraged children to explore, smile, and celebrate the season. A Santa Claus station offered free digital photos, allowing families to capture holiday memories without financial barriers—something that means a great deal for families navigating tight budgets during this time of year.
Sponsors played a vital role in enhancing the experience. Contributions from AT&T Fiber, McDonald’s Houston, and other community partners helped make the event possible, while Construction Concepts added an extra layer of excitement by providing bicycles for a raffle. Volunteers, officers, district staff, and sponsors worked together seamlessly to ensure the event ran smoothly and safely.
Beyond the toys and festivities, the deeper purpose of the event is rooted in public safety. Gulfton Management District continues to invest in programs that foster positive interactions between residents and law enforcement. By creating welcoming environments where families can engage with officers in non-enforcement settings, the district helps build trust, increase the likelihood of crime reporting, encourage collaboration, and ultimately reduce crime overtime.
For many families, this event represents one of the few opportunities to engage directly with law enforcement in a positive, relaxed atmosphere. These moments matter. They create familiarity, reduce fear, and help establish relationships that contribute to long-term neighborhood safety.
